The compressor on my wife's 945t won't engage. I thought that after a winter of little use, the system might be low on refrigerant so I hooked up my WalMart kit and the gauge immediately read 100psi before I pulled the trigger. The compressor clutch was not engaged, the compressor was not turning.
Fwiw, I can can turn the inner part of the compressor pulley easily by hand (engine off).
Reading the FAQ here indicates it may be the low pressure switch that's faulty.
Can the connector on the harness be jumperd to see if the clutch engages?
Can the switch be replaced with pressure on the system?
I'll be the first to admit that HVAC isn't my area of expertise and welcome any advice.
